Travelling Spirit by thedeadlybutter

[raw]
made by thedeadlybutter for LD30 (COMPO)
Travel between the interconnected bright and dark worlds, a procedural adventure awaits you!

Please note this game collects anonymous data on the following stats:
- Distance travelled
- Where you died
- Replays

After the compo I plan to write up a post mortem that includes this data! It will most likely be submitted on /r/gamedev if you're interested.
